You may be getting enough sleep but not enough deep or REM sleep, which restores your body and mind.
Conditions like sleep apnea interrupt your breathing and disturb sleep cycles without you noticing.
Using phones or laptops late at night affects melatonin levels, making sleep less restful.
Late-night meals or caffeine disrupt your body's ability to fully relax during sleep.
Anxiety, depression, or overthinking can keep your brain active, even while you sleep.
